When it comes to choosing a blade steel for your knife, the decision between CTS-BD1 and Elmax can be challenging. Both are premium stainless steel options that offer distinct advantages, and understanding their differences will help you make the right choice for your needs.
What is CTS-BD1?
CTS-BD1 is an American stainless steel developed by Carpenter Technology. It's designed to offer a balanced combination of edge retention, corrosion resistance, and ease of sharpening. This steel has become popular among knife manufacturers for its versatility and reliable performance across various applications.
What is Elmax?
Elmax is a Swedish stainless steel known for its exceptional edge retention and hardness. It's a powder metallurgy steel that delivers superior performance in demanding cutting tasks. Elmax is favored by professionals and enthusiasts who prioritize edge longevity and cutting performance.
Edge Retention Comparison
Elmax outperforms CTS-BD1 when it comes to edge retention. Thanks to its higher carbon content and powder metallurgy construction, Elmax maintains a sharp edge significantly longer, making it ideal for heavy-duty cutting tasks and professional use. CTS-BD1 offers respectable edge retention but requires more frequent sharpening in comparison.
Corrosion Resistance
CTS-BD1 has a slight advantage in corrosion resistance due to its higher chromium content. If you're working in wet or humid environments, or if you prefer a steel that requires less maintenance, CTS-BD1 is the more forgiving choice. Elmax still offers good corrosion resistance but demands more careful maintenance.
Ease of Sharpening
CTS-BD1 is noticeably easier to sharpen than Elmax. If you prefer quick touch-ups and straightforward maintenance, CTS-BD1 is the more practical option. Elmax's hardness means it takes longer to sharpen, though the extended edge life often compensates for this inconvenience.
Which Should You Choose?
Choose CTS-BD1 if you want a balanced, low-maintenance steel with good corrosion resistance and easy sharpening. It's ideal for everyday use and general-purpose cutting tasks.
Choose Elmax if you prioritize maximum edge retention and are willing to invest more effort in maintenance. It's perfect for professional applications and demanding cutting environments.
